Glassdoor users rated their interview experience at Vogel Paint as 66.7% positive with a difficulty rating score of 2 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ty). Candidates interviewing for Product Manager and Operator rated their interviews as the hardest, whereas interviews for Product Manager and Operator roles were rated as the easiest.
The hiring process at Vogel Paint takes an average of 3 days when considering 3 user submitted interviews across all job titles. Relaxed and two conversations including questions from both sides. Very informative about expectations and a day in the life in the role I was interviewing for. They allowed plenty of time for a complete interview.

Easy questions, didn't take very long to hear back -- maybe a couple of days. I applied in person by going to the front desk and asking for an application. A day later, I had a call to come in for an interview
